Nutrition 21 Inc. (NXXI)


Last Trade:2.01
Trade Time:12:02PM ET
Change:Down 0.27 (11.84%)


Nutrition 21 Inc. shares fell 14.5% to $1.95 in Monday morning trade after the Purchase, N.Y.-based nutritional supplement maker reported a fiscal fourth-quarter net loss of $3.7 million, or 9 cents a share, compared with a net loss of $3.7 million or 10 cents a share, in the year-ago period. Revenue for the period ended June 30 rose to $2.5 million from $1.9 million. "We expect strong improvement in our revenues in fiscal 2007 once our products now on the shelf receive full advertising support," said President and Chief Executive Paul Intlekofer in a statement. "We also expect a significant contribution from our acquisition of Iceland Health."
